Fermented and then aged for 12 months in French and American oak barrels, the Herzog Special Reserve Reserve Chardonnay is a cool, terroir-oriented wine. While the Russian River Valley's unique climate contributes top notes of lime, chamomile, and tropical fruit, this lovely wine is overlaid with a bouquet of toasty vanilla and oak. Serve as a wonderful companion to grilled fish, veal picata, or grilled vegetables.
Produced from our own steep hillside vineyards which bring out a uniquely textured wine. Planted with the very small berry clone "Old Wente," which is known for balance and aromatic complexity. The growing conditions of 2020 produced a rich yet firm wine. The percentage of new French oak barrels is held to a maximum of 30% to keep vineyard character in the forefront.
